China's General Administration of Customs Deploys AI-Driven Smart Clearance for Medical Imports

Implementation of AI-Driven Customs Procedures

The General Administration of Customs of China (GACC) has officially implemented a new AI-driven smart-clearance system designed to expedite the importation of specific medical-device components. This technological upgrade is part of a broader effort to modernize customs operations, enhance regulatory efficiency, and support the domestic healthcare sector by reducing bottlenecks in the supply chain.

Enhancing Efficiency in Medical Supply Chains

The new system utilizes advanced algorithms to automate the review and clearance processes for imported goods. By integrating artificial intelligence, the GACC aims to achieve several operational improvements, including:

  • Reduced processing times for critical medical components.
  • Automated risk assessment to identify high-priority shipments.
  • Enhanced accuracy in regulatory compliance checks.
  • Streamlined documentation requirements for qualified importers.
These measures are intended to ensure that essential components reach manufacturers and healthcare providers with greater speed and reliability.

Strategic Objectives and Future Outlook

The deployment of this smart-clearance technology reflects China's ongoing commitment to digital transformation within its trade infrastructure. By focusing on medical-device components, the GACC is prioritizing the stability of the healthcare supply chain. Officials have indicated that the system is designed to balance strict regulatory oversight with the need for rapid trade facilitation. As the system matures, it is expected to serve as a model for further automation across other sectors of international trade, contributing to a more efficient and responsive customs environment.
